GARDEN CITY, Kan. (February 1, 2022) - Returning for their fourth season, Airport Raceway in Garden City, Kansas will be under the sanctioning umbrella of the National Open Wheel 600 Series in 2022.

Winged A-Class and Restricted ‘A’ Class Micro Sprints will headline the NOW600 Hi Plains Building Division Weekly Racing series at the southwestern Kansas 1/5 mile.

“We are very excited to have Jack Crook and crew back onboard with NOW600 this coming season.” commented NOW600 Series Founder, Terry Mattox. “Airport Raceway has been under our sanction for four seasons now and in 2022 they will partake in our Weekly Racing point fund program.”

The 2022 NOW600 A-Class Champion will pocket $500 while a $300 check awaits the Restricted Champion.

Drivers must be NOW600 Members and compete in 80% of the scheduled races to be eligible for point fund.

14 nights of action currently lineup the Airport Raceway schedule for 2022 with action getting underway on Saturday, May 7 and concluding on September 3-4.

NOW600 SERIES –
The National Open Wheel 600 Series is in its tenth year of showcasing premier micro sprint racing throughout the country. In addition to the Lucas Oil National Open Wheel 600 Series presented by Hi-Plains Building Division, there are seven regions – the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division Ark-La-Tex Region, the Hi-Plains Building Division NOW600 Cactus Region, the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division Desert Region, the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division Jayhusker Region, the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Mile High Region, the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division Mountain West Region and the N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division North Texas Region – as well as NOW600 Hi-Plains Building Division weekly racing and EMSA NOW600 C2 Micros. The featured national racing divisions are Stock Non-Wing, Winged ‘A’ Class and Restricted ‘A’ Class.
